Baking soda is a naturally found substance used for cleaning, baking and deodorizing.
Since it will not harm the environment it is the perfect "green" cleaner.
1. For stomach indigestion put 1/2 teaspoon of baking soda into 1/2 cup of
water then drink for an effective antacid.
2. Sprinkle baking soda on minor oil and grease spills on a garage floor or driveway.
Scrub with a wet brush.
3. For deodorizing food containers, mix 1/4 cup of baking soda with one quart
water. Pour solution in food containers, and soak overnight, then rinse clean.
4. Substitute as a deodorant by dusting baking soda under your arms to absorb
body odor.
5. Sprinkle baking soda on burnt casseroles and roasting pans and let sit for five
minutes. Lightly scrub and rinse.
6. Brush teeth with a paste of baking soda and water.
7. Baking soda can be used to fight class-B fires (flammable liquids, such as gasoline,
oil, and grease).
8. Remove build-up from hair conditioner and styling gel by washing hair once
a week with a tablespoon of baking soda mixed with your regular shampoo
and rinse thoroughly.
9. Sprinkle baking soda on a damp sponge to erase crayon, pencil, ink, and furniture
scuffs from painted surfaces and then rub the mark clean, and rinse.
10. Wash your face, then make an exfoliating scrub made of three parts baking
soda and one part water and apply with a circular motion massaging gently.
Avoiding getting it in your eyes; then rinse with water.
